Evaluating the Complete Cessna 210K Centurion Interior

A thorough inspection of the Complete Cessna 210K Centurion Interior should cover leather, foam, fabrics, panels, plastics, carpets, hardware, attachments, labels, and signs of environmental exposure. Remote buyers should request detailed evidence showing every major component, damaged area, label, seam, attachment point, backside, and included hardware group.

  • Match the seller’s inventory with photographs and request clarification for every component that is damaged, incomplete, modified, unidentified, or missing.
  • Check for stains, tears, dryness, fading, deformation, corrosion, contamination, odor, moisture, mold, broken hardware, and storage damage.
  • Agree on protective packaging, crate construction, component labeling, loose-hardware control, freight responsibilities, and delivery documentation.
